Data on the replacement fuse must
match the data on the defective fuse.
There are three fuse boxes in the
vehicle:
■ in the front left of the engine compartment,
■ in left-hand drive vehicles, in the interior behind the storage
compartment, or, in right-hand
drive vehicles, behind the
glovebox,
■ behind a cover on the left side of the
load compartment.
Before replacing a fuse, turn off the
respective switch and the ignition.
A blown fuse can be recognized by its melted wire. Do not replace the fuse
until the cause of the fault has been
remedied.
Some functions are protected by
several fuses.
Fuses may also be inserted without existence of a function.
Fuse extractor
A fuse extractor may be located in the fuse box in the engine compartment.Place the fuse extractor on the
various types of fuse from the top or
side, and withdraw fuse.

Tyre pressure 3 307 and on the label
on the front left or right door frame.
The tyre pressure data refers to cold
tyres. It applies to summer and winter tyres.
Always inflate the spare tyre to the
pressure specified for full load.
The ECO tyre pressure serves to
achieve the smallest amount of fuel
consumption possible.
Incorrect tyre pressures will impair
safety, vehicle handling, comfort and
fuel economy and will increase tyre
wear.
Tyre pressures differ depending on
various options. For the correct tyre
pressure value, follow the procedure
below:
1. Identify the body style.
2. Identify the engine identifier code.
Engine data 3 290.
3. Identify the respective tyre.
The tyre pressure tables show all
possible tyre combinations 3 307.
For the tyres approved for your
vehicle, refer to the EEC Certificate of Conformity provided with your vehicle
or other national registration
documents.
The driver is responsible for correct
adjustment of tyre pressure.9 Warning
If the pressure is too low, this can
result in considerable tyre warm-
up and internal damage, leading to tread separation and even to tyre
blow-out at high speeds.
If the tyre pressure must be reduced
or increased on a vehicle with tyre
pressure monitoring system, switch
off ignition.
Tyre pressure monitoring system The tyre pressure monitoring system
checks the pressure of all four wheels
once a minute when vehicle speed
exceeds a certain limit.Caution
Tyre pressure monitoring system
warns just about low tyre pressure
condition and does not replace
regular tyre maintenance by the
driver.
All wheels must be equipped with
pressure sensors and the tyres must
have the prescribed pressure.
The current tyre pressures can be
shown in the Vehicle Information
Menu in the Driver Information
Centre.
Vehicle care261
If the tyre pressure must be reduced
or increased, switch off ignition.
Only mount wheels with pressure
sensors, otherwise the tyre pressure
will not be displayed and w
illuminates continuously.
A spare wheel or temporary spare
wheel is not equipped with pressure
sensors. The tyre pressure
monitoring system is not operational
for these wheels. Control indicator w
illuminates. For the further three
wheels the system remains
operational.
The use of commercially available
liquid tyre repair kits can impair the
function of the system. Factory-
approved repair kits can be used.
External high-power radio equipment
could disrupt the tyre pressure
monitoring system.
Each time the tyres are replaced, tyre pressure monitoring system sensors
must be dismounted and serviced.
For the screwed sensor: replace
valve core and sealing ring. For
clipped sensor: replace complete
valve stem.Vehicle loading status
Adjust tyre pressure to load condition according to tyre information label ortyre pressure chart 3 307, and select
the relevant setting in the menu Tire
Load in the Driver Information Centre,
Vehicle Information Menu 3 119.
Select:
■ Light for comfort pressure up to
3 people
■ Eco for Eco pressure up to
3 people
■ Max for full loading
Auto learn function
After changing wheels, the vehicle
must be stationary for approx.
20 minutes, before the system
recalculates. The following relearn process takes up to 10 minutes of
driving with a minimum speed of
12 mph. In this case, $ can be
displayed or pressure values can
swap in the Driver Information Centre.
If problems occur during the relearn
process, a warning message is
displayed in the Driver Information
Centre.
Temperature dependency Tyre pressure depends on the
temperature of the tyre. During
driving, tyre temperature and
pressure increase.
The tyre pressure value displayed in
the Driver Information Centre shows
the actual tyre pressure. Therefore it
is important to check tyre pressure
with cold tyres.

Towing the vehicle
Insert a screwdriver in the slot at the
lower part of the cap. Release the cap
by carefully moving the screwdriver
downwards.
The towing eye is stowed with the
vehicle tools 3 256.
Screw in the towing eye as far as it will
go until it stops in a horizontal
position.
Attach a tow rope – or better still a tow
rod – to the towing eye.
The towing eye must only be used for
towing and not for recovering the
vehicle.
Switch on ignition to release steering wheel lock and to permit operation of
brake lights, horn and windscreen
wiper.
Transmission in neutral.

allow the transmission of particular vehicle data from the vehicle.Radio Frequency
Identification (RFID) RFID technology is used in somevehicles for functions such as tyre
pressure monitoring and ignition
system security. It is also used in
connection with conveniences such
as radio remote controls for door
locking/unlocking and starting, and in-
vehicle transmitters for garage door
openers. RFID technology in
Vauxhall vehicles does not use or
record personal information or link with any other Vauxhall system
containing personal information.
